Artist
Koshiro Yoshimatsu (also written as K. Yoshimatu or 吉松幸四郎) was born in 1960 in Yamaguchi City in the Chugoku region of southern Japan. Over a furiously prolific period from 1980 to 1985, he composed, recorded and released some forty albums. These records primarily appeared under his own name, some required aliases.(Juma and Setsuna(刹那)) and others saw him compose, arrange, and produce for friends and peers in his creative circle.
